In a disturbing incident at the Clark County Jail in Indiana, former corrections officer David Lowe sold keys to the female section of the jail to male inmates for $1,000 each on October 23, 2021. This led to a "night of terror" where male inmates gained access to the women's cells and reportedly assaulted multiple female inmates.Lowe has been arrested and faces charges of aiding escape, official misconduct, and trafficking with an inmate. He was immediately fired after the incident. The women involved have filed a federal lawsuit against Lowe, Clark County Sheriff Jamey Noel, and other jail officers, citing systemic failures in security and staffing as contributing factors to the attack.The lawsuit alleges that no jail officers intervened during the attack and that subsequent punitive measures were taken against the women, such as revoking their "dark privileges," placing them on lockdown, and confiscating personal items. In this episode, Neil and Jason talk to the prolific British composer David Lowe about his rise to success and his musical milestones along the way—from work experience at BBC Radio Birmingham to composing the BBC theme that has heralded the corporation's global news output for more than 25 years. With familiar theme tunes for internationally syndicated TV programmes such as ‘Grand Designs' and ‘5th Gear', unforgettable commercials for British Airways and DHL, and even a number one in the indie chart, it's all been a dream come true for a Sutton Coldfield schoolboy with a passion for synthesisers. In this podcast episode Dave Anderson is joined by David Lowe, the CEO of Sonde Health, a company that has developed an AI technology to detect early indications of mental health disorders through analyzing the sound of a person's voice. The conversation explores the potential benefits of using voice AI to identify symptoms of depression, anxiety, and cognitive impairment. They discuss the importance of early detection and intervention, the privacy concerns surrounding voice data, and the goal of improving mental health and productivity in the workplace. Our guest will be taking you on a thrilling journey through the world of motorsports and the rich history of the Automobile Club de l'Ouest (also known as the ACO).  Established in 1906, the ACO is a prestigious organization based in Le Mans, France, and is best known for organizing the legendary 24 Hours of Le Mans endurance race. Just back from celebrating the 100th anniversary of this great race, David Lowe, Ambassador for the ACO USA, joins us to delve into the origins of this iconic race and the incredible stories that have unfolded on the Circuit de la Sarthe… And why YOU should become a member of one of the oldest motorsports clubs… in the world!   This episode is part of our ROAD TO SUCCESS SERIES - inspiring stories that help shape the future of the autosphere. This week my guest, David Lowe and I talk about humour in the classroom - what it is, how it can help learning and how it can go wrong, there are also some (very good) jokes!  If you want to find out more about David's research or get involved you can visit his website hahasquad.com. Research Mentioned: Huber, G. & Brown, A. (2017) Identity Work, Humour and Disciplinary Power (in Organization Studies) found: Humour is used by coop workers to set and uphold norms Identity creation categorised into: 'homogenising' (common characteristics across the group, i.e. identifying as part of the co-op community; respectful to each other); differentiating (identifying how they are different from other members of the organisation who have undesirable characteristics, i.e. being a flexible rule follower vs officious; not too serious/self-righteous); personalising (identifying as independent from the coop, i.e. being oneself/having autonomy). Power is help by collective workforce, not just implemented by specific people or groups (i.e. managers) Research into humour and academic success: Archakis, Argiris, and Villy Tsakona (2005) Analyzing Conversational Data in Gtvh Terms: A New Approach to the Issue of Identity Construction Via Humor (in HUMOR: International journal of humor research) - studied youths and found that people used humour as a covert correction mechanism of in-group behaviour (reinforcing existing bonds, evaluation of behaviour) and social identity. Lovorn, M. (2008) Humor in the Home and in the Classroom: The Benefits of Laughing While We Learn (in Journal of Education and Human Development) -- social and intellectual development among preadolescent children can be enhanced and enriched when the children are exposed to the regular, structured, appropriate use of humor by parents and teachers.

Steve Wright isn't the only bit of the BBC that is disappearing. Today, https://www.theguardian.com/media/2022/sep/29/hundreds-of-jobs-to-go-as-bbc-announces-world-service-cutbacks?utm_source=james.crid.land&utm_medium=web&utm_campaign=james.crid.land:2022-09-30 (we learn that more than 380 jobs are to go from the BBC World Service). There will be no more language services in Arabic, Hindi or Chinese. Many other language services will go online-only. The last time I heard the BBC World Service was as a news bulletin on Fabulous 103, a radio station in Thailand. But that, too, appears to be going away. “The BBC will also shift its focus away from providing news bulletins to overseas broadcasters and instead try to convince audiences to use the BBC's own outlets and website.” In 2010, the awful, shortsighted, mendacious Conservative government https://www.theguardian.com/media/2010/oct/19/bbc-tv-licence-world-service?utm_source=james.crid.land&utm_medium=web&utm_campaign=james.crid.land:2022-09-30 (forced the weak Director General Mark Thompson) into accepting no more government funding for the BBC World Service. It needed to be funded from the UK licence fee instead. That started in 2014. It, too, was better in the old days - a https://davidlowemusic.com/project/bbc-world-service/?utm_source=james.crid.land&utm_medium=web&utm_campaign=james.crid.land:2022-09-30 (carefully, sensitively produced network-wide sound of station in 2007, written by David Lowe) made the station sound both cohesive but diverse - something many stations could benefit from today. The Mcasso 2018 remix, with the bland tagline “the world's radio station”, has never really grabbed me. The BBC World Service is available in Australia, 24 hours a day, 50 weeks of the year (yes, I know) on DAB+ via SBS Radio 3. It's also available in great swathes over the weekend on ABC News Radio. I listen to it a fair amount. It is still a fine-sounding radio station: one that is still a source of pride as a British citizen, and one that has incredible reach and power. David Lowe is an established composer, arranger and producer working primarily in television, radio, branding, idents and commercials, both in the UK and internationally. He has created music for a wide range of programmes including news, current affairs, factual, wildlife and entertainment shows. He has also composed for National Radio and special events, such as the London 2012 Olympic Games.David's music fronts some of the most popular shows on British TV today - BBC News, as well as The One Show, Countryfile, Panorama and Grand Designs. Internationally he has created brand identities for Bloomberg TV USA, Euronews France, CCTV China, Al Arabiya, Abu Dhabi TV, NDTV India and TV2 Norway.He's composed extensively for advertising, including the themes for Santander Bank, HSBC, British Airways and Barclays.He is well known for his hit single "Would You...?" which was a top 3 hit. The follow up single 'Straight...to Number One was chosen by Apple to launch the iTunes site in the USA, where every track on the follow Touch and Go album has been used in films, television and/or commercials.David has been awarded Honorary Doctorates from Staffordshire and Birmingham City Universities and is a member of the British Academy of Film and Television Arts (BAFTA) and the British Academy of Composers and Songwriters (BASCA).
